Sfinks700 is one of the iconic names on the Polish entertainment scene and one of the country’s first post-communism clubs to open in 1990 going on to host some of the most famous concerts, club nights and exhibitions of the last 20 years. The last few years had seen it lose a little of its edge and in need of investment which locally born jazz musician and composer Leszek Możdżer and the local government brought in 2011. While the club has been completely renovated with the addition of a top quality sound system, air-conditioning and new performance area, Możdżer seemed to have a falling out with the local government and has since left. The decor is now a mis-match of bright red walls, exposed brick, disco balls and an elaborately decorated ceiling in the above the main hall.
